James Cameron's Titanic combines historical events with fiction, capturing both true tragedy and dramatic storytelling. The myth of the “unsinkable” ship emerged only after the disaster, and Captain Smith's last moments remain uncertain. The bravery of the orchestra in continuing to play until the ship sank is accurately depicted, while the love story between Jack and Rose is entirely fictional, inspired by real people. The sinking of the ship, especially its breaking in two, is realistically depicted, based on the discovery of the wreck in 1985. The deadly icy waters of the Atlantic are also accurately depicted, although Jack and Rose's survival is dramatized. Overall, the film balances history with creative license to tell a moving and unforgettable story.
